**Q: How does Splitgate decide which variant my plugin's users see?**

Assignment is deterministic: Splitgate hashes the user key with the experiment salt, so the same user always lands in the same bucket across sessions and plugins. You never assign variants yourself — always call the assignment endpoint. The hashing spec and bucket math are documented in full on this page.

runbook for tajop-bajog: https://jira.qorvelsys.internal/projects/display/projects/browse/580f

## Artifact Signing — SDK Parity Notes (Weekly Sync)

Kestrel SDK for Android reached parity with the Swift client this sprint: offline queueing, batched telemetry, and retry semantics now match. Both SDKs ship as signed artifacts from the same pipeline. Remaining gap: background sync throttling, targeted next sprint. Verify both release bundles before tagging. Both artifacts validate against the shared signing key below.

signing key of kawig-fafog = bky19_6Fypv1qws7J8qJtaYjX

**Break-glass access: Cartwheel pick-list optimizer**

External plugin authors normally interact with the Cartwheel optimizer through the sandboxed plugin API only. In a genuine emergency — for example, a plugin deadlocking live pick-list generation — break-glass access to the staging control plane is permitted. All such sessions are recorded and audited. To initiate one, supply the passphrase below.

recovery phrase for bahif-yahof: belax-sorox-novdor-quenwyn-quenax-joreth

Action item from the Burrowbot incident review: the stale-branch cleanup bot deleted two branches that were under active review because it only checked last-commit age, not open review status. Marek has patched it to require both signals plus a grace window after the last review comment. We also lowered the batch size so a bad run can't wipe more than a handful of branches per cycle. For the sync, the new thresholds are these.

tuning table, kawep-tawif:
CAPS = {
    "olidor": 80,
    "belion": 7,
    "quenys": 225,
    "druox": 839,
    "fraath": 482,
}